About Smith Induspac
For over 50 years, Smith Induspac has been a leader in the design and manufacturing of custom protective and industrial packaging solutions.
From corrugated packaging to engineered wooden crates and high-performance protective solutions, we support clients who demand quality, precision, and reliability.
We serve a broad base of customers across Eastern Canada and we are now accelerating our growth in Central and Western Ontario.
